Website & Social Media Manager at Affinity Trust

Location: Hybrid – Thame Office (min. 2 days/week)
Hours: 37.5 per week
Salary: £40,000 per annum

The Opportunity

Are you a values-driven digital communications professional ready to amplify voices and build online communities that create real change? This is your chance to transform how a purpose-led organisation connects – driving visibility, engagement, and impact for people with learning disabilities, autism, and those who support them.

As our Website & Social Media Manager, you’ll combine up-to-date digital marketing knowledge and data insight skills with storytelling that engages key stakeholders – optimising our online presence, producing compelling and accessible content, and using data to improve engagement, support recruitment, and influence policy. You’ll also work closely with the Senior Marketing & External Affairs Manager to create digital content that strengthens our public affairs and stakeholder engagement activity.

What You’ll Do

Digital & Web Strategy

  • Shape and deliver digital strategies that grow our online reach and impact.
  • Oversee website content, performance, accessibility, and SEO, with agency support, identifying ongoing opportunities to improve reach and performance.
  • Create and manage high-quality content that reflects our authentic voice and lived experiences.

Social Media Leadership

  • Build and nurture trust and engagement across social media platforms.
  • Empower and enable colleagues to share values-led content that showcases our work and impact.
  • Design and run targeted campaigns to support recruitment, awareness, and policy influence.

Content & Digital PR

  • Produce accessible multimedia content (video, graphics, storytelling).
  • Lead digital PR activity to amplify campaigns, events, and partnerships.
  • Support the delivery of content for public affairs and stakeholder engagement.

Analytics & Insights

  • Use GA4 and social analytics tools to measure success and inform decisions.
  • Report on performance and continuously optimise for greater impact.
  • Stay ahead of trends, tools, and algorithms to keep our digital presence strong.

What You Bring

  • Proven experience managing websites, social media channels, and digital communities.
  • Hands-on understanding of GA4, SEO, digital PR, and paid social campaigns.
  • Strong storytelling and content creation skills, guided by insight and data.
  • Collaborative approach with the ability to align digital activity with organisational goals.
  • (Bonus) Experience in health, social care, or policy-related communications; familiarity with accessibility tools.

Why Join Us

  • £40,000 salary + excellent benefits.
  • Hybrid working (min. 2 days/week in Thame).
  • 31 days’ annual leave (inc. bank holidays), rising with service.
  • Blue Light Card, Cycle2Work, option to buy additional holiday.
  • We celebrate diversity and are proud to be Disability Confident – we guarantee an interview for any applicant with a disability who meets the minimum criteria.

This is digital work with purpose. Build communities. Amplify voices. Drive change.

If you are offered the role, you will be required to have a DBS check at the relevant level, which we’ll cover the cost for.
